在新窗口netsuite suitescript 2..0中打开URL

在新窗口netsuite suitescript 2..0中打开URL,netsuite,suitescript2.0,Netsuite,Suitescript2.0,我已经创建了一个suitelet脚本。我想在新窗口中运行它。为此,我在销售订单上创建了一个自定义按钮,并在按钮上传递了一个2.0客户端脚本函数(重定向到suitelet)。当前,单击按钮可在同一窗口中打开suitelet The Client Script : /***@NApiVersion 2.0*@NScriptType ClientScript*/ define(['N/url'], function(url){ var pageInit = function(context) { }

我已经创建了一个suitelet脚本。我想在新窗口中运行它。为此,我在销售订单上创建了一个自定义按钮,并在按钮上传递了一个2.0客户端脚本函数(重定向到suitelet)。当前,单击按钮可在同一窗口中打开suitelet

The Client Script : 
/***@NApiVersion 2.0*@NScriptType ClientScript*/
define(['N/url'], function(url){
var pageInit = function(context) { }
var closebutton = function(context) {
try
    {
window.location= url.resolveScript({
        scriptId: 'customscript337',
        deploymentId: 'customdeploy_sdm',
        returnExternalUrl: false
   });
        return false;
    }
catch(err) {
        log.debug({ title: 'ERROR', details: err });
    }
}
return {
pageInit : pageInit,
        closebutton : closebutton
}`pageInit : pageInit,
        closebutton : closebutton
}  
});`
我只想在新的浏览器窗口(而不是新的选项卡)中打开它。closebutton是我传递给自定义按钮的函数。
需要帮助

SuiteScript只是JavaScript之上的一个库;因此,在客户端脚本中,可以使用任何常规JavaScript方法打开新窗口,例如